Responsibilities

  • Collect, verify, and enter patient demographic, employer, financial, emergency contact, insurance, subscriber, and case-specific information into the EMR System with a high degree of accuracy.
  • Obtain and interpret patient insurance benefits and communicate this information accurately to patients and co-workers.
  • Ensure patients sign and scan all necessary documents for the admission process.
  • Perform the admission notification (NOA) process to secure payment for inpatient stays by communicating with the patient's payer.
  • Inform patients of hospital policies governing the revenue cycle.
  • Minimize potential financial risk by discussing financial responsibility, past due balances, and referral requirements with patients/guarantors, and negotiating acceptable resolutions.
  • Clearly and accurately document all activity on patient accounts.
  • Receive and respond to incoming patient referrals for admission, including referral entry and appointment scheduling within EPIC.
